This document serves as a professional summary of a candidate’s qualifications, experience, and skills within the field of supply chain management. It typically includes sections detailing work history, educational background, relevant certifications, and specific competencies such as procurement, logistics, and inventory control. A strong example might showcase quantifiable achievements like cost reduction, efficiency improvements, or successful implementation of new technologies.
A well-crafted document of this type is essential for individuals seeking employment in this competitive field. It acts as a critical first impression, allowing potential employers to quickly assess a candidate’s suitability for a given role. Historically, these documents have evolved alongside the increasing complexity of global supply chains, reflecting the growing demand for specialized expertise in areas like risk management, sustainability, and data analytics. Its effectiveness directly impacts the candidate’s ability to secure interviews and ultimately, land a desired position.
